    Website. www .gmu .edu. George Mason University ( GMU) is a public research university in Fairfax County, Virginia, in Northern Virginia, near Washington, D.C. [ 9 ] The university is named in honor of George Mason, a Founding Father of the United States. The university was founded in 1949, and it became an independent university in 1972.

    Women's soccer has been perhaps the most successful program at George Mason University. The Patriots have reached the NCAA Division 1 Women's Soccer Championship twelve times and the College Cup four times (1983, '85, '86, '93), in 1983 they reached the final but would lose 4–0 to North Carolina. The Allen County Public Library (ACPL) is a public library system located in Fort Wayne, Allen County, Indiana, United States. Founded in 1895 as the Fort Wayne Public Library, the library served residents with 3,606 books out of a single room in City Hall.

    WGMU was founded in 1981, at which point it had an AM signal. In 1999 WGMU applied with the FCC to get an FM licence but was unable to obtain it. At some point, the station stopped broadcasting over AM; WGMU is currently broadcast exclusively through the internet.
